ChatGPT for Micropayments: x402 & Beyond Credit Cards

Coinbase (NASDAQ: COIN) has officially joined the Linux Foundation to deploy the x402 payment protocol, securing technical backing from Alphabet (NASDAQ: GOOGL), Stripe and Amazon (NASDAQ: AMZN) Web Services. This infrastructure enables sub-cent microtransactions for AI agents, bypassing traditional credit card networks. The move signals a structural shift toward blockchain-based settlement layers for the autonomous economy.

For decades, the minimum economic unit for digital commerce was constrained by the fixed costs of card processing. The x402 protocol removes that floor. By integrating directly with the Linux Foundation, the consortium establishes an open standard rather than a proprietary walled garden. This distinction matters for institutional adoption. When markets open, investors should not view this as a crypto speculation play, but as a backend infrastructure upgrade for the AI economy. The friction cost of moving value online is about to drop by an order of magnitude.

The x402 Protocol Solves the Micropayment Bottleneck

Traditional payment processors operate on a model designed for human-scale purchases. A coffee costs $5. A subscription costs $15. The fixed fees associated with these transactions create processing $0.001 transfers economically impossible. Here is the math: if a network charges a flat $0.10 fee plus 2%, a 1-cent transaction results in a 1,100% loss for the merchant. This friction has stalled the machine-to-machine economy.

The x402 system utilizes state channels to batch settlements. Instead of broadcasting every micro-interaction to the main blockchain, agents transact off-chain and settle periodically. This reduces congestion and gas fees. For Coinbase (NASDAQ: COIN), this expands the total addressable market beyond speculative trading into utility-based volume. Revenue models shift from spread-based trading fees to volume-based settlement fees. The scale potential is exponential compared to retail trading.

But the balance sheet tells a different story regarding adoption hurdles. Regulatory clarity remains the primary constraint. The SEC has historically scrutinized crypto payment mechanisms. By anchoring the protocol within the Linux Foundation, the consortium attempts to classify the technology as open-source infrastructure rather than a security. Here’s a defensive legal maneuver as much as a technical one.

Big Tech Consolidates Around Open Standards

The involvement of Alphabet (NASDAQ: GOOGL) and AWS indicates that cloud providers view payment rail fragmentation as a risk. If AI agents cannot pay for API calls efficiently, the autonomous economy stalls. Standardization prevents vendor lock-in. An AI agent trained on AWS should be able to pay for compute on Google Cloud without friction. This interoperability is critical for scaling.

Stripe’s participation is particularly notable. They have long advocated for internet-native money. Their integration suggests a hybrid approach where fiat on-ramps remain seamless while the settlement layer moves on-chain. This bridges the gap for enterprises unwilling to hold volatile assets on their balance sheets. Stablecoins become the rail, not the asset.

“The internet of money should be as open as the internet of information. We need protocols that allow value to flow as freely as data.” — Patrick Collison, CEO of Stripe.

This sentiment aligns with the 2026 strategic pivot. The focus is no longer on price discovery for tokens, but on velocity of settlement. For Amazon (NASDAQ: AMZN), this reduces costs for AWS microservices. For advertisers, it enables pay-per-impression models that were previously too expensive to track. The efficiency gains flow directly to EBITDA margins.

Incumbent Payment Rails Face Margin Compression

Legacy networks rely on interchange fees that average 1.5% to 3.5% per transaction. The x402 protocol targets fees below 0.1%. While legacy rails retain dominance in high-value consumer spending, they lose the high-frequency layer. This is where the volume growth lies in an AI-driven world. Machines transact millions of times per day; humans transact dozens.

Investors should monitor the guidance from Visa (NYSE: V) and Mastercard (NYSE: MA) in upcoming quarters. If volume growth slows while transaction counts rise, it indicates migration to cheaper rails. Hedging strategies may involve acquiring crypto-native firms or building proprietary layer-2 solutions. The status quo is not sustainable for micro-economics.

Regulatory bodies like the CFTC and SEC will watch closely. Money transmission laws vary by jurisdiction. The Linux Foundation’s involvement helps standardize compliance protocols, but local enforcement remains a variable. Institutional capital requires certainty before allocating significant treasury resources to new rails.

Metric Traditional Card Rail x402 Crypto Rail Impact
Average Transaction Cost 2.5% + $0.10 < 0.1% Enables sub-cent commerce
Settlement Time 2-3 Days < 1 Minute Improves cash flow velocity
Minimum Viable Transaction ~$1.00 $0.0001 Unlocks AI agent economy
Chargeback Risk High Low (Irreversible) Reduces merchant fraud loss

Market Implications for the Autonomous Economy

The convergence of AI and crypto payments creates a new asset class: computational liquidity. AI agents will need wallets to pay for data, compute, and storage. Coinbase (NASDAQ: COIN) positions itself as the custodian for this liquidity. This is a recurring revenue stream distinct from trading volatility. It stabilizes earnings profiles.

However, execution risk remains. Security vulnerabilities in smart contracts can lead to capital loss. The consortium must prioritize audit standards. One major breach could stall adoption for years. Institutional investors will demand proof of reserves and insurance coverage before integrating these rails into production environments.

“Crypto is not just about speculation. It is about building a more efficient financial system that works for everyone.” — Brian Armstrong, CEO of Coinbase.

This statement from Armstrong underscores the long-term vision. The 2026 landscape suggests that vision is maturing into utility. For the broader market, this reduces the correlation between crypto asset prices and tech equities. The value proposition shifts from token appreciation to network usage. This is a fundamental re-rating of the sector.

Supply chains also benefit. Real-time settlement reduces working capital requirements. Manufacturers can pay suppliers instantly upon delivery verification via IoT sensors. This reduces the need for factoring and trade finance intermediaries. The cost savings compound across global logistics networks.

this is about efficiency. Capital that was previously tied up in settlement float is freed for deployment. In a high-interest-rate environment, velocity of money matters. The x402 protocol increases that velocity. Investors should weigh the technological promise against the regulatory timeline. The infrastructure is ready; the legal framework is catching up.
